Breitling watches are characterized by large watch faces

Breitling was founded in 1884 and has always been renowned for their high-precision timepieces. The company has always placed an emphasis on creating the most accurate timepieces, from chronographs to aviation watches. This commitment to precision has resulted in many impressive timepieces.

Breitling watches have a wide range of features, including large watch faces and polished cases. Most of their models are certified chronometers. They also have a large dial and are often equipped with complications. Many of their watches have automatic winding mechanisms. Some of them can be controlled by a smartphone, but that’s not the only way they work.

Breitling’s Navitimer series has long been a favorite among pilots. They use modified ETA 2892 movements and a Dubois/Depraz chronograph module. The company has also sponsored a number of aeronautical endeavours, including the first balloon circumnavigation of the globe by Yves Rossy. The brand is also a sponsor of the Breitling Jet Team and Breitling Wingwalkers.

The Navitimer was introduced in 1952. It was created with pilots in mind, but it soon became popular for the general public. The company later introduced a special version of the Navitimer for astronauts. It also had a 24-hour display, which helped astronauts distinguish between day and night.

One of the most iconic styles of Breitling watches is the Superocean. This model features a case with broad lugs, a sharp downward angle, a polished bezel, and a glossy ceramic insert. This model is also a classic dive watch, featuring a helium escape valve.

The Breitling reference numbers have changed over the years and for modern models. However, they still follow the same basic format. This number is used to identify a Breitling watch, and it gives important information about the watch. The reference number is a six-character code that gives details about the case, dial color, and dial finish.

The Breitling Chronomat is one of the company’s most popular models. It features a metal bidirectional rotating bezel on a 40mm stainless steel case. The bezel is marked to sixty units, and it also features a matte texture steel finish. The watch is also a COSC-certified timepiece.
